Drip-feed indexing
Dumping 10,000 new URLs on Google in one hour looks like exactly what it is. Spread the same batch across three weeks and it reads like a site that keeps publishing.

Basic sends a single standard crawl request per URL. Advanced runs the URL through several discovery channels and retries it for 14 days, which costs us more to run.
Google makes the final call, and thin or duplicate pages often lose it. That's why we quote 80% and not 100%. Unindexed advanced links are retried free for 14 days.
